## Break-glass access — Pellworth Wiki roles

Support staff normally hold the Reader role and cannot edit permission pages. If a customer is locked out of their own space and no admin is reachable, break-glass access may be invoked. This grants a temporary Steward role for one hour, fully audited. Invoking it requires the break-glass recovery passphrase, which is recorded directly below this paragraph.

vault phrase of fafop-hahop = ralys-kasion-normir-belix-silys-fendor

Vendor note for weekly eng sync: Quillbrook Systems delivered the localized date-format pack for the Lanternfold dashboard. DMY locales pass; Meridian calendar variants still render month-first. Quillbrook says a patch lands next sprint. Hold the Varseth rollout until then. Do not hand-edit the locale bundles — it voids their support terms. Questions on the contract scope go to Quillbrook's delivery lead at the address below.

alerts address for kafof-bagag: kasael@olvarqdyn.corp

Hey on-call — the vending-machine restock planner for the Dunmere campus fleet is generating routes that skip half the machines. Looks like prod-west drifted from the baseline sometime after last Tuesday's hotfix: the demand-forecast horizon and minimum-fill thresholds don't match what's in the repo, and nobody owns up to changing them. Staging is fine, so this is environment-specific. Don't revert blindly until we know why it changed. The drifted values currently live on prod-west are shown below.

config for kahif-tafog:
[lamdor]
port = 5432
team = holdor
host = lamdor.ordinsys.example
region = north-1
access_code = ac_98de10
timeout_ms = 1500

The Thornfield importer ingests MARC-style records from partner libraries into the main catalogue. Reviewers should know the hard limits before approving changes: each partner gets a daily record quota, oversized records are rejected rather than truncated, and the deduplication pass holds a bounded in-memory index, so raising batch size has memory consequences. Any PR that changes throughput must include an updated soak-test result. For reference during review, the current limits are encoded as the constants below.

tuning constants:
RATE_LIMITS = {
    "wenwyn": 5,
    "druael": 1,
}